Today is a travel day to Phoenix. The plan will be to check in later tonight upon arrival.

The Patriots will leave on Sunday.

In a quick scan this morning, one story that caught the eye was Christopher L. Gasper's report in the Boston Globe on Vince Wilfork, as Wilfork was fined $5,000 for his facemask penalty against Michael Turner in the AFC Championship game.

Wilfork called the fine "ridiculous."
